Bio and Research Information

Dr. Nazli Siasi is an Assistant Professor in the School of Computing at DePaul University's College of Computing and Digital Media. Before joining DePaul, she worked as an assistant professor of cybersecurity at Christopher Newport University in Virginia. She earned her Ph.D. and M.S. degrees in Electrical Engineering with focus on networks and security from the University of South Florida in 2020. She also holds an earlier M.S. degree from Tehran Polytechnic University and has industry experience as a Software Engineering Intern at Cisco and as a DevOps Engineer at a mobile telecommunications company. Her research focuses on edge and fog computing, network virtualization, edge AI, and cybersecurity.
